Quick note for everyone building plugins against the Quillbase platform: we're rolling out zero-downtime schema migrations starting next cycle. In practice, that means columns get added before old ones are dropped, and there's always a two-release overlap where both shapes are valid. Please make sure your plugins read defensively and don't assume column order. We'll publish a compatibility matrix before each migration window so you can test against the staging snapshot. If a migration breaks your integration, reach out right away.

escalation mailbox, kaweg-kahif: druwyn.sordor@nelvroworks.corp

Hi team,

Before I hand off the 3.2 release, please note the humidity sensor drift reported on Verdana controllers in the Elmbrook trial site. Drift exceeds 4% after roughly ten days of continuous operation; firmware 3.2.1 adds an automatic recalibration cycle every 72 hours. Support should advise growers to install 3.2.1 and trigger a manual recalibration once. The hotfix bundle must be verified before distribution, so I'm including the signing key used for the 3.2.1 packages below.

release key, fahof-yagap: bky3_m5d

TICKET-4471: Consent banner rollout blocked. The Brindlewave config vault locked itself after three failed unseal attempts during the staged deploy to the Tollmark region. Banner variants for Quornic Health cannot ship until vault access is restored. Security review required before re-unseal. Per policy, the recovery passphrase used to unseal the vault is recorded directly below this line.

vault phrase of fahip-bagag = drudor-ulays-zoreth-fenir-rusiel-jorir-ulair-joreth-ulavan-ralael

Ticket: BILL-WORKER signature check failed during blue-green cutover. Green pool rejected the Ledgermint billing worker artifact; blue kept serving, no customer impact. Root cause: green nodes still held the retired verification key from last quarter's rotation. Fix is to push the current trust bundle to both pools before the next cutover. For review, the expected signing key is below.

signing key of fafog-yahop = bky13_bboaNr7jtdAGv